【Structure and How to make】 ※日本語での説明は欄の下
It's possible to get such power using a 1.5V alkaline battery, neodymium magnets (super strong magnets with plated with metal) and a bare copper wire.
A point is that a magnet's diameter is bigger than a dry cell battery's diameter.
And an electric current flows to a coil through a neodymium magnets, and a coil will be an electromagnet only in an area between the magnet and the magnet.
The electromagnet and a neodymium magnet poles repel each other at one side.
The other side poles pull against each other.
They work same direction, and it become a big force.
The phenomenon also continues at a movement destination.
※Another important point is magnets direction
(e.g.) NS battery SN

Thank you so much for the video! I just have a quick question, when the south pole of the magnets are facing one other, obviously they would repel. How come we didn't observe this when there is a battery put in between, the magnets stay tight on the battery even though the south poles are facing one another. Did the battery somehow shielded the magnetic repulsion between the south poles?
@DaveZiffer
@DaveZiffer 5 лет назад
The battery is long enough that the magnets are too far away from each other to repel each other. Further, the iron in the tips of the battery attracts the magnets regardless of which way they are oriented. The tricky part, though, is to find a battery whose tips and housing contain enough iron to attract the magnets. Probably the best approach is to get the magnets, take them to a store, and try out the attraction to various brands there.

really nice project!! I'm just wondering why you write letters on the magnets, can anyone explain that to me please?
@mattdevincentis
@mattdevincentis 8 лет назад
+Jana Laporte The "N" written on the faces of the magnets represent their poles. On a basic round neodymium magnet like that, one side will be the north pole, the other is the south. With magnets, opposite poles attract. Like poles repel each other. They are marked such that the viewer can see which order the magnets need to placed on the battery to allow for movement. In this case, using two magnets on each side of the battery, they are aligned as follows (N/S)(N/S)BATTERY(S/N)(S/N) ...with N being north and S being south. If you reverse that configuration, the battery will move through the coil in the opposite direction. And to answer a question that other people are asking about knowing if their wire is "enamel or insulated", just take a knife or similar tool and scrape it along the wire you have. You should be able to see a difference.
